
kia rally car-Telluride X-Pro for the rally
Kia has recently released official images of the Telluride X-Pro race car, which is based on the upgraded 2024 Telluride and which will compete in the Rebelle Rally. New star in Rebelle Rally The event is a women’s rally held in the Nevada and California deserts, with a total length of 1500 miles, and the…